Risk factors and forecasting model for bleeding during bronchoscopy in patients with airway and pulmonary lesions

Background:
The severe bleeding events during bronchoscopy in airway and pulmonary lesions may induce severe clinical outcomes. At present, the risk factors and forecasting model for hemorrhage during bronchoscopy is still unclear. The purpose of this study was to develop and validate a prediction model for severe bleeding during bronchoscopy.
Methods:
This retrospective and multicenter study enrolled patients who underwent bronchoscopy with airway and pulmonary lesions. Patients in the derivation cohort (n=7,375) were recruited between January 2021 and December 2022, and patients in the external validation cohort (n=228) were recruited from another institution. In the derivation cohort, weighted points were assigned to each predictor of bleeding determined in the multivariate logistic regression analysis and a prediction model was established. Both internal and external validation of the model was conducted to analyze discrimination and calibration.
Results:
Type of disease, type of bronchoscopy and thrombin time were identified as risk factors for bleeding during bronchoscopy. And a predictive model that comprised these three variables was established in this study, which had a good overall performance on forecasting severe bleeding during bronchoscopy. In the training cohort, the model demonstrated a Nagelkerke R² of 0.76 and a Brier score of 0.12, and displayed good discrimination, with a c-statistic of 0.89 [95% confidence interval (CI), 0.86 to 0.92]. In the external validation cohort, this model also showed good discrimination, with a c-statistic of 0.87 (95% CI, 0.78 to 0.92), and good calibration (calibration slope, 1.02).
Conclusions:
We identified the risk factors and further derived a prediction model for serious bleeding during bronchoscopy in airway and pulmonary lesions, which might be a good clinical decision-making support tool for predicting hemorrhage in patients with bronchoscopy.
